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06370130014 88746 4245
584106995 2406 558487
584106995 2406 558487
578096 345271 42 15728632
All about undefined
Interested in learning more?
584106995 2406 558487
578096 345271 42 15728632
See more
387223 2468420521
035 14 6533247832 85
See more
703 4926006
69 4656 50718269 14
See more